What sports or outdoor activites can visitors enjoy in and around Cazadero, CA?
Cazadero is a great place to enjoy the outdoors. You can go hiking, biking, kayaking, and fishing. There are also plenty of opportunities for horseback riding and camping. The area is also popular for birdwatching, as there are many different species of birds that can be seen in the area.

What other towns or cities can be easily accessed from Cazadero, CA?
Cazadero is located about 1.5 hours north of San Francisco. It's also not far from other towns like Bodega Bay, which is about 20 minutes away. You can also easily get to the town of Guerneville, which is a little over 30 minutes away. You can also get to the town of Jenner, which is about 45 minutes away.

What time of year is best to rent a vacation rental Cazadero, CA?
The best time to rent a vacation rental in Cazadero is during the spring or fall. The weather is mild and the crowds are smaller. The summer is also a popular time to visit, but it can be crowded and expensive. If you're looking for a more affordable option, the winter is a good time to visit, but be prepared for some rain.
